The Opulent History of Opal
The story of opal is steeped in ancient mystery and reverence. The very name of the gemstone is believed to have originated in India, the historical source of the first opals introduced to the Western world. In Sanskrit, it was known as upala, a term meaning "precious stone." This ancient designation was later adopted by the Romans, who transformed it into opalus. The Romans held opal in the highest esteem, believing it contained the powers of all colored stones combined, making it a symbol of hope and purity. Pliny the Elder, the Roman naturalist, famously wrote that opal contained "the fire of the carbuncle (ruby), the brilliant purple of the amethyst, and the sea-green of the emerald, all shining together in incredible union."
Ancient beliefs surrounding opal were powerful and varied. The ancient Greeks believed that opals bestowed the gift of prophecy and offered protection from disease. Bedouins, traversing the deserts, held a strikingly different belief: they thought opal was a stone that had fallen from the sky during thunderstorms, encapsulating the power of lightning within its fiery depths. Throughout the Middle Ages in Europe, opal was considered a symbol of purity, hope, and truth. Its ability to display a kaleidoscope of colors led to its association with magic and the supernatural, and for a time, it was believed to embody the virtues and powers of all colored stones. Opal's significance is further cemented in tradition as the stone given to celebrate the 14th wedding anniversary.
The Colorful Saga of Tourmaline
Tourmaline’s history is one of mistaken identity and eventual recognition for its unique beauty. Its name derives from the Sinhalese word turmali, which translates to "mixed colored stones," a fitting descriptor for a gem that occurs in more colors and color combinations than any other mineral. For centuries, many tourmalines were misidentified as other gemstones. A prominent example is "Caesar’s Ruby," a famous gem in the Russian crown jewels that was, in fact, a magnificent red tourmaline, not a ruby at all. This confusion was common due to tourmaline's wide color range, which can mimic emeralds, sapphires, and rubies.
While its lore is less ancient than opal's, tourmaline developed its own set of beliefs, particularly tied to its specific colors. Pink tourmaline, a prominent variety for October, has long been associated with love, compassion, and emotional healing. Green tourmaline, another popular variety, is linked to courage and strength. The stone's protective reputation is a key part of its identity. Tourmaline is also recognized as a traditional anniversary gift, specifically for the eighth wedding anniversary, marking its place in modern romantic traditions alongside its older counterpart, opal.

The Formation of Opal
Opal is a unique gemstone composed of hydrated silica (SiO₂·nH₂O). Unlike crystalline gemstones, opal is amorphous, meaning it lacks a defined crystal structure. It forms when silica-rich water seeps into cracks and voids within rock, such as limestone or basalt. Over millions of years, as the water evaporates, the silica is deposited in tiny spheres. It is the arrangement and size of these microscopic spheres that create opal's signature play-of-color, a phenomenon known as diffraction. Light passing through these spheres is broken into its spectral colors, creating the mesmerizing flashes that make opal so famous.
The most significant and productive source of opal in the world is Australia. The opal fields of this country have yielded some of the finest specimens ever discovered. Beyond Australia, other important sources include Ethiopia, which has gained recent prominence for its vibrant, hydrophane opals; Mexico, known for its fire opals; and Brazil. Additional sources mentioned include Central Europe, Honduras, Indonesia, Madagascar, Peru, Turkey, and the United States.
The Formation of Tourmaline
Tourmaline is a complex borosilicate mineral with a crystalline structure. It forms in a variety of geological environments, most commonly in pegmatites—coarse-grained igneous rocks—and in metamorphic rocks. Its complex chemical composition allows for a vast array of colors, as trace elements like iron, manganese, and chromium can substitute within its crystal lattice. This chemical versatility is the reason for its incredible diversity, from the rich greens and pinks to the deep blacks and vibrant blues.
Brazil is the primary mining location for tourmaline, producing a vast quantity of the world's supply. However, tourmaline is also sourced from numerous other countries, including Afghanistan, Pakistan, Kenya, Madagascar, and Mozambique. In the United States, significant deposits have been found in California and Maine, contributing to the gem's availability and popularity in North American jewelry.
Gemological Properties: A Scientific Comparison
Understanding the physical and optical properties of opal and tourmaline is essential for gemologists, jewelers, and collectors. These properties dictate the gem's durability, appearance, and care requirements.
| Property | Opal | Tourmaline |
|---|---|---|
| Chemical Composition | Hydrated Silica (SiO₂·nH₂O) | Complex Borosilicate |
| Hardness (Mohs Scale) | 5.5 - 6.5 | 7 - 7.5 |
| Crystal System | Amorphous | Trigonal |
| Refractive Index | 1.37 - 1.45 | 1.62 - 1.65 |
| Key Characteristic | Play-of-Color (Diffraction) | Pleochroism (Color variation by angle) |
| Common Colors | White, Black, Fire (Orange/Red), Crystal (Clear) | Pink, Green, Blue, Red, Black, Violet |
Opal's Unique Structure
Opal's defining characteristic is its play-of-color, a direct result of its internal structure of silica spheres. This property is unique among gemstones. However, its relative softness, with a Mohs hardness of 5.5 to 6.5, makes it susceptible to scratching and abrasion. Its amorphous nature means it has no cleavage (a tendency to break along flat planes), but it can be brittle and prone to cracking if subjected to sudden temperature changes or impacts. Its refractive index is low, contributing to its characteristic waxy to vitreous luster.
Tourmaline's Diverse Palette
Tourmaline is significantly harder and more durable than opal, with a Mohs hardness of 7 to 7.5, making it an excellent choice for all types of jewelry, especially rings and bracelets that see daily wear. Its trigonal crystal system gives it a vitreous luster. One of its most interesting optical properties is pleochroism, the ability to show different colors when viewed from different angles. This is particularly evident in stones like indicolite (blue tourmaline) and watermelon tourmaline (green on the outside, pink in the middle). Tourmaline has a refractive index higher than that of opal, giving it more brilliance. It is a durable stone, though care must be taken to avoid extreme heat and sharp blows.

Care and Cleaning: Preserving October's Gems
Proper care is paramount to maintaining the beauty and longevity of these birthstones, and their different properties necessitate distinct handling procedures.
Caring for Opal
Due to its lower hardness and potential for cracking, opal requires gentle and careful maintenance. It should never be cleaned in an ultrasonic cleaner or exposed to harsh chemicals, as these can damage its surface or seep into its internal structure. The safest method for cleaning an opal is to use a soft cloth and lukewarm water. If necessary, a mild, pH-neutral soap can be used, but the gem should be dried thoroughly and immediately. Opals, especially those with high water content (hydrophane opals from Ethiopia), should be protected from extreme heat and rapid temperature changes, which can cause "crazing" (a network of fine cracks). It is also advisable to store opal jewelry separately in a soft pouch to prevent it from being scratched by harder stones.
Caring for Tourmaline
Tourmaline is much more resilient and easier to care for. Its hardness makes it resistant to scratching and daily wear. It can be cleaned safely with warm water, a small amount of mild soap, and a soft brush. Like opal, it should be protected from sharp blows and extreme temperature changes, which could cause internal fractures. While tourmaline is durable, it is still best to store it separately from other jewelry to maintain its polish. Ultrasonic cleaners are generally safe for tourmaline, but steam cleaning should be avoided if the stone has been fracture-filled (though this is less common for high-quality gems).
Conclusion
October's birthstones, opal and tourmaline, represent a fascinating study in contrasts. Opal is the ancient, mystical stone of shifting light and emotional depth, a gem whose value lies in its unique, ethereal play-of-color and its long, storied history. Tourmaline is the modern, vibrant stone of the rainbow, celebrated for its incredible color diversity, durability, and protective symbolism. Both gems offer a world of beauty and meaning to those born in October, providing a choice between timeless tradition and versatile brilliance.
